How To Choose The Right Manual Impact Drivers

Drive Size And Job Fit

Drive size shapes how the tool feels and what hardware it suits. A 1/2-inch manual driver gives you a sturdier grip on stubborn fasteners, while 3/8-inch versions feel more compact and easier to stash in a small kit.

That difference matters in real use, because a brake job in the driveway and a quick cabinet repair do not ask for the same tool body. Bigger is not always better, but the heavier size usually gives you more confidence on rusted hardware.

Bit Mix And Fastener Types

Your bit assortment matters just as much as the driver body. Slotted and Phillips cover a lot of everyday screws, while hex bits and extractor bits help when hardware is rounded, frozen, or already damaged.

Mixed kits suit home and garage work better than narrow sets. The trade-off is storage, since more bits mean more pieces to keep sorted after a repair session.

Material And Durability Clues

S2 steel bits and CR-V steel are both useful clues, because they point to tool materials chosen for repeated hand-tool use. You do not need jargon to read them well, just think of them as signs that the set is built for regular contact with stubborn fasteners.

For a weekend tool kit, that kind of material detail matters more than flashy packaging. A cleaner case, solid bit assortment, and a drive size that matches your tasks usually matter most over time.

Specialty Versus General Use

A brake-focused tool like the Capri Tools set makes sense for vehicle work, while broader kits such as the K504 or the ZKH mixed-bit set fit the person who handles repairs all over the house. Narrow focus can be a strength, especially when you know the fastener type ahead of time.

General-use kits are easier for first-time manual impact driver owners, since they cover more situations with fewer separate purchases. The catch is that broad coverage can hide a weak fit for a specific job, so your usual repair list should guide the final call.

What To Weigh Before You Decide

Wrong Turns To Avoid

A common slip-up is choosing by piece count alone. A 25-piece set looks impressive, but a smaller kit with the right drive size and bit mix can serve you better in a real garage drawer.

Another miss is overlooking storage. Loose bits disappear fast, and a simple case or organized tray can matter more than one extra specialty tip.

When Paying More Pays Off

Higher-tier manual impact drivers usually spend extra on better steel, broader bit coverage, or more specialized layouts. In practice, that means less fumbling, fewer worn tips, and a better match for the kind of fasteners you meet most often.

The upgrade makes sense when you use the tool often or deal with older hardware. For occasional repairs, a simpler set still covers a lot of ground without turning your toolbox into a crowded shelf.
